Dermot Meets
Client: mentorn media
In order to provide first time voters with the information they need, the BBC created ‘Dermot Meets...’; a series that gives young people the low-down on each of the leaders of the main political parties with the help of familiar and popular presenter Dermot O’Leary.
The titles reflect the influence that young people could have if they chose to vote together and make their mark on society. It’s a simple yet striking visual solution for a worthwhile cause.

MTV P.O.V.
Client: MTV
We Produced this textural Graphics Package for MTV's celebrity driven reality TV show; 'MTV P.O.V.'. The overall design and inspiration for the graphics are drawn from camera diagrams and 70's pulp espoinage films.

Russell Howards Good News
Client: Avalon Television
This is a 25 second Stop-frame Title Sequence for comedian Russell Howard’s debut TV Show for the BBC. The Title Sequence features a rough total of 150 card cut-out Russell’s, a good humoured Kate Silverton, music provided by Kasabian, and most importantly an upside down Panda smoking a pipe.
